Output dd3bebfa04f5daf5dc488124a464dbbac60bbbe3ef6b7b9bfc371d6af9f7a741:68

value
28200
script pubkey
OP_0 OP_PUSHBYTES_20 8688887534191598d0ba65150da95387724703e3
address
bc1qs6ygsaf5ry2e3596v52sm22nsaeywqlrvl24wz
transaction
dd3bebfa04f5daf5dc488124a464dbbac60bbbe3ef6b7b9bfc371d6af9f7a741
spent
true